About

Dive bar, located in iconic City Heights building since 1932, offers full bar, live shows & jukebox.

The Tower bar is a historic San Diego dive. It’s literally a tower! Pretty cool exterior aesthetic. This place is divey as hell but it has soul. They’ve got a good beer selection and have a lot of live music, usually harder rock and punk bands. It’s not the most modern or comfortable place but it’s got history, vibes, and a solid bar.

Dive bar work of art. Small dimly lit with stuff all over the walls, a few booths, and movies playing on the TV. Decent beer selection and cheap drinks with a few speciality drinks. Sometimes live music. You'll love it if you love dive bars and/or the punk/metal scene.
